Koraput: Administrative officials on Thursday swung into action to extend support to three minor siblings who were starving since yesterday following the death of their mother in a forest in Koraput district. OTV had telecast the plight of the children today and within hours the administration came to the rescue of the children.

A team from Dasmantpur block office provided a financial assistance of Rs 10,000 from the Red Cross fund to the minor children along with 20 kg of rice.

Dasmantpur BDO Dambrudhar Mallick informed that the Anganwadi worker has been directed to provide cooked food to the children till completion of the 12th day rites of their deceased mother.

As per reports, the children were looked after by their mother Devaki who reportedly died after falling sick yesterday. Devaki’s husband Bhaskar had died couple of years back.

Sources said Devaki was raising her children by collecting forest produce. Following Devaki’s death, relatives and villagers had offered some food to the minor children. However, the children were forced to starve as nobody came to their rescue today.

Even the financial assistance of Rs 2,000 under the Harishchandra Yojana for the last rites of Devaki was extended to the kids today.
